The landscape of Star Wars gaming is set to expand into the realm of high-stakes tactical strategy this summer. During the highly anticipated Summer Game Fest 2026, EA, Lucasfilm Games, and developer Bit Reactor officially unveiled Star Wars Zero Company. Scheduled for a worldwide release on August 27, 2026, the title will arrive on PlayStation 5, Xbox Series X|S, and PC via Steam, bringing a grit-filled, turn-based experience that promises to test the mettle of even the most seasoned strategy gamers.
With a three-minute gameplay reveal that highlighted everything from brutal combat encounters to a jaw-dropping narrative stinger, Zero Company positions itself as a mature, tactical exploration of the Clone Wars. For fans who have been clamoring for a return to the strategic depth of classics like XCOM, this announcement marks a pivotal moment in the current Star Wars canon.
The Core Conflict: A New Perspective on the Clone Wars
At the heart of Star Wars Zero Company is a narrative centered on the titular squad, led by the battle-hardened former Republic officer, Hawks. Unlike the sweeping, cinematic battles of the films, Zero Company focuses on the shadows of the conflict. The squad is tasked with a singular, high-stakes mission: to hunt down and neutralize Kundri Fathom, a radical leader of the "Infinite Coil," a mysterious and dangerous Separatist-aligned cult.
The narrative structure emphasizes the "human" cost of the war. Players will manage a squad of diverse professionals—including a disillusioned Clone Trooper, a stoic Mandalorian, and a desperate Jedi Padawan—navigating the moral gray areas of a galaxy at war. By shifting the focus away from the Jedi Council and the high-ranking generals, Bit Reactor is carving out a niche that feels both intimate and expansive.
Tactical Mastery: Mechanics and Gameplay Flow
The gameplay loop of Zero Company is designed for those who appreciate the methodical pace of tactical turn-based combat. Drawing heavily from the design philosophy of the XCOM series—a pedigree made possible by the fact that the team at Bit Reactor includes veterans from the XCOM 2: War of the Chosen development cycle—the game focuses on positioning, squad synergy, and resource management.
The Den: The Heart of the Operation
When not on the battlefield, players reside in "The Den," a central hub ship that serves as the base of operations. The Den is not merely a menu screen; it is a fully customizable facility where players can:
Recruit Operators: Players can enlist and customize soldiers from eight distinct species, including Devaronian, Neimoidian, Human, Twi’lek, Ovissian, Togruta, Weequay, and the horned Zabrak.
Facility Upgrades: Investing in The Den allows players to unlock new research, medical facilities, and tactical training rooms, providing essential bonuses for the squad’s survival.
Loadout Customization: Strategic depth is prioritized through an extensive gear system. Players must balance weaponry, armor, and unique special abilities, ensuring that every member of Zero Company is prepared for the specific challenges of the mission ahead.
Mission-Based Strategy
The game is set to span a staggering 150 planets. Each mission presents unique environmental variables, enemy compositions, and objective types. The combat flow requires players to utilize cover, flanking maneuvers, and synchronized strikes to overcome the Separatist droid armies. The sheer variety of locations—from the industrial ruins of forgotten worlds to the lush, treacherous terrain of the Outer Rim—ensures that no two deployments feel identical.
Official Insights: The Vision Behind the Project
The transition from the grand spectacle of Star Wars to the narrow, tense confines of a tactical strategy game is no small feat. During the announcement, leadership from both Bit Reactor and Lucasfilm Games provided context on why this project represents a significant step forward for the franchise.
Greg Foertsch, CEO and Creative Director at Bit Reactor, emphasized the team’s dedication to the source material:
"Our team has poured everything we love about Star Wars into Zero Company. The bold characters, powerful storytelling, striking settings, and the heart beneath the battles have helped us create an experience that pushes the tactics genre forward. We’ve worked hand-in-hand with Lucasfilm Games to create an authentic story packed with unique characters, robust customization, and a narrative deeply rooted in the Clone Wars."
Echoing this sentiment, Douglas Reilly, VP and GM of Lucasfilm Games, noted the importance of new perspectives:
"Star Wars Zero Company delivers an entirely new experience. It pairs cinematic storytelling with strategic gameplay in a way that feels fresh for the franchise. It explores the Clone Wars from deep within the shadows, through a lens we haven’t seen before, while still feeling completely authentic to the world fans know."
Market Positioning and Pre-Order Information
With the launch date set for late August, EA has opened pre-orders to entice fans early. The pricing structure reflects the premium nature of the
Standard Edition: $49.99 on PC; $59.99 on PS5 and Xbox Series X|S.
Digital Deluxe Edition: $59.99 on PC; $69.99 on consoles.
The Deluxe Edition includes significant value-adds for enthusiasts, featuring two themed cosmetic packs and five exclusive weapon skins inspired by the classic Clone Wars aesthetic. Additionally, all pre-orders—regardless of edition—come with the "Crystalline Astromech Cosmetic Pack." This bonus includes an R3 droid, translucent "crystalline" heads for R4 and R5 units, and the unique BR-1 droid, which makes its debut in Zero Company.
Implications for the Future of Star Wars Gaming
Since 1982, the Star Wars gaming catalog has spanned nearly every genre imaginable, from flight simulators to massive multiplayer epics. However, the tactical strategy genre has often been underserved. Star Wars Zero Company represents a strategic pivot for EA and Lucasfilm Games. If successful, it could signal a shift toward more specialized, niche-focused titles that cater to specific fan desires rather than just broad-market action-adventures.
The inclusion of a "surprising cameo" in the gameplay trailer’s stinger—which heavily implies the involvement of a certain iconic Jedi—suggests that while Zero Company tells an original story, it is not disconnected from the larger Skywalker saga. The ability for players to influence the galaxy’s fate on such a granular level could set a new benchmark for narrative-driven strategy games.
The "Skywalker Factor" and Narrative Stakes
Perhaps the most intriguing aspect of the game is its placement in the timeline. By anchoring the story within the chaos of the Clone Wars, Bit Reactor has a blank canvas to explore the moral decay that eventually leads to the rise of the Galactic Empire. The decisions made in The Den and on the battlefield will likely ripple outward, impacting the squad’s survival and the success of the Republic’s shadowy intelligence efforts.
Fans who have grown accustomed to the hero-worship inherent in many Star Wars titles may find the shift to the role of an "Operator" refreshing. In Zero Company, you are not a legendary hero; you are a cog in a massive, failing machine, fighting to make a difference where the Jedi cannot reach.
